BANGKOK: Three people died and four others were wounded after a bomb exploded on a roadside in Thailand's troubled deep south, police said on Tuesday.
The seven state railway employees were on their way to fix a section of track in Songkhla province, near the Malaysian border, which had been damaged in another bomb attack on Saturday.
